Bulgarian-based Masthead Studios has announced its sci-fi, post-apocalyptic
MMO game, Earthrise, for a 2009 release. The game promises to bring a never seen before approach to the genre,
as well as some
eye-candy graphics.
The story of the game is based on what happens to our world after the third World War, when Earth lies in ruin and mankind is all but extinct. Only a small society remains, mostly clones ready to create a seemingly Utopian civilization, but truly a completely different thing. Because the classic "factions" appear - first, there are the clones who think that everything is OK and second, the "normal" people who accuse the government of crimes against humanity in its rampant willingness to abuse the cloning process to its own gain. The game will offer a PvP mode, too, featuring customizable power armor, huge mechanized exoskeletons, and an arsenal of weapons to control contested lands and their resources. The game world's economy will be a market-based one, with the black market having an important role and with an innovative offline craftsmanship system. Earthrise is expected to be released in 2009.
